Analysis of music video
Lorde- Team
Music analysis
Camera- Throughout the music video there is a mixture of camera angles, the begining of the music video is quite different to others music that I have researched on as this one actully we get introduced to the scenario and then the singer through a mid shot, where the background is very dark which is actully hard for the audience to recognised the artist.
Sound-When we get introduced to the music video, we actully hear digetic sound of the sea waves through a high angle. There after there is a change to the sound of the singer voice which is quite intreasting as it makes the audience wonder if the music is going to continue.
Editing- This video shows a continuing scene, the images almost fade to match with the rhythem of the song.
lighting- This video is very different when it cames to lighting, as compared to Beyonce-xo music video, where Beyonce is located in a dark background there is key lighting on her to make sure that the audience see her clearly, but in Lorde- Team video is almost they are trying to hide the main artist, as she is seen in the dark where her face is quite hard to see due to the clauds effect in the dark.
Mise en scene- we see constanly the main artist located in a dark background, this is done so it matched with what she is saying.The video shows a abandom place where it matches the lyrics where she says, ' we live in cities youll never see on the screen not very pretty but you'll sure we know how to run these'. This is done constanly it's almost like it's a narrative video.

Analysis of music video
Camera angles- This video varies on the cameras angles, at the beginning we are introduced to the artitst through a close up of her face lip singing.Then through out the video we see various shots of the artits at different stages close up, rule of third, mid shot, medium shots high angle and low angle.
Editing- Cross cutting is used throughout the clip to show different stages of where the artist has been, there is also a lot of cut this is to go with the music rhythem.
Voice over of a male at the beigining grabs the adience attetion to actually pay attention to what he says as compared his voice to her voice has a completely different tone, maybe suprises the audience as we are not expecting a male to speak but yes beyonce to sing.
mise en scene- The mise en scene is set mainely at night time, this done to match what she says in the song lyrics. There is alot shots that show focus pull, this makes the lights in the backgound blonder and standout. The artits is wearing a minnie ears headband with lights, this is to be funny and light up the mood of the music video. There are a lot of flashes being used for example flashes from camera, fireworks, lights in the background from the fun fair flasing, this is mainly to match what the lyric say,'baby love me, lights out'.
Light- Beyonce is seen through mid and medium shots, but always standsout from the people that surround her, this is done through the use of key light.
Analysis of similar music video
Pharrel Williams- Happy
When I fisrt saw this music video, it reminded me of my storyboard that my group had planned out music video to be. The images in my video clip that i visualised are very similar to this video clip.
Camera angle/Sound- This video starts with a focus pull and changes into a depth of field so that the audience focus on the main artis, when this happens we see him through a low angle mid shot this makes a connection between the audience and the artits, its almost like he telling the audience a secret. This is also an intruduction to Pharrel William the artist so that audience get familiar with his face an recognise him in the future.
The use of focus pull shown through a medium shot is done throughout the video clip so that the 'happy' characters expressions are clear to the audience. This is also goes with what goodwins theory say about lyrics matching the image we see, this is shown constanly and actully has an impact on the audince, as it makes us actully smile.To make it clear to the audience who is the artits he is shown through close up quite a few times through a mid shot lip singing.
Editing- All of the scenes change through cut, this happens quite quickly to again match with the rhythem of the music. The editor also choose to use cross cutting, as at the beginning the of the music video is cut then throughout the clip that scene is repeated.
